Frequently Asked Questions
-
What is IDE (DMA mode 0)?
-
IDE (DMA mode 0) is the first and slowest direct memory access transfer mode for ATA/IDE devices, allowing data transfer without CPU intervention.
-
What does SCSI (Async) mean?
-
SCSI (Async) indicates an asynchronous data-transfer mode in the SCSI protocol, where data exchanges rely on request/acknowledge handshakes instead of a shared clock.
